Touchless Wheel Alignment

The suspension in a car or truck is what causes the tires on the vehicle to drive straight. If the suspension goes out of alignment, there are consequences. A wheel alignment is the adjustment of your vehicle’s suspension. 

Proper wheel alignment ensures that your wheels move in the same direction and your tires are centered in the wheel wells. It also adjusts the angle of your wheels for optimal gas mileage, proper road contact, longer tire life, and a smoother ride for you and your passengers.

Wheel Alignment Service - Sterling, VA


Wheel alignment is an important maintenance task that should be performed on a regular basis, usually around every 6 months or 10,000 miles. The most common signs that your vehicle is in need of a wheel alignment include uneven or excessive tire wear, steering that pulls to one side, or a steering wheel that is off center.


When your vehicle is being aligned, a technician will measure the angles of your wheels and make adjustments as needed to ensure that they are all parallel and pointing in the same direction. They will also check that the camber and toe of your wheels are within the manufacturer's recommended specifications. Camber refers to the angle of the wheel in relation to the vertical axis, while toe refers to the angle of the wheel in relation to the center line of the vehicle.

Touchless Wheel Alignment - Sterling, VA


An alignment that is not performed properly can cause a number of problems, including uneven tire wear, poor handling, and reduced fuel efficiency. It can also lead to more serious issues such as steering problems and suspension damage. On the other hand, maintaining proper wheel alignment can not only improve the overall performance of your vehicle, but it also helps to extend the life of your tires, which saves you money in the long run.

  • How often should brakes be serviced or replaced?

    Brake service intervals depend on driving habits and conditions. We check the condition of your brakes with every oil change.


    Brake pads typically need replacement every 30,000 to 70,000 miles. Rotors can last 50,000 to 70,000 miles, but may need resurfacing sooner. Regular brake checks help catch issues early and can save money.

  • What indicators suggest that my vehicle needs immediate brake repair?

    Squealing or grinding noises when braking are clear warning signs. A soft or spongy brake pedal can indicate air in the brake lines or worn components.


    If your car pulls to one side when braking, it may need attention. Vibrations in the steering wheel or brake pedal during stops are also red flags. We advise getting these symptoms checked promptly to ensure safety.
